What Are Nic Salts?

Nicotine Salts Explained
Nicotine salts are the natural state of nicotine in the tobacco leaf. They are compounds consisting of free base nicotine bound to one or more organic constituents. Naturally, nicotine does not exist on its own in the tobacco leaf; instead, it links through hydrogen bonding or other inter-molecular forces to organic molecules on the tobacco leaves. Combinations of different organic constituents can be selected to harness the differing properties of nicotine inhalation character, such as making nicotine either pack a punch or reduce irritation and bite.

Nicotine Salts vs. Free Base Nicotine
Standard free base nicotine is a single molecule, while nicotine salts are complexes. Nicotine salt is much more suitable for vaporization due to its unusual inhalation characteristics. Nicotine salts also offer a way of stabilizing the nicotine molecule; this makes nicotine less prone to oxidation and extends its shelf life. One noticeable difference is the harshness induced by higher nicotine levels. Freebase nicotine has a higher pH level which affects the alkalinity- making freebase e-liquid taste harsher as you climb the nicotine ladder

Nicotine Salt & Blood Absorption
Nicotine salts possess a different pH than that of free base nicotine. Some nicotine salts may be closer to the physiological pH of specific membranes in the esophagus and lungs; therefore, nicotine salts exhibit differing inhalation and absorption properties. For instance, by delivering nicotine into the bloodstream faster and more efficiently, the user will have an experience bearing more semblance to combustible cigarettes.

How Are Nic Salts Made? (Short Version)
Nicotine salts are an extract from tobacco leaves, but they undergo different fractional distillation and chromatography than standard nicotine. They are natural products isolated from tobacco leaves or can be linked to synthetically/chemically.

Benefits of Nicotine Salt
Taking a step back from the science behind nicotine slats, what is the advantage vs. regular nicotine found in most e-liquids?

  • You’ll get more nicotine, more quickly: In general, nicotine salts paired with the right device seem to get nicotine to your blood more quickly.  This experience more closely resembles the experience of users with combustible tobacco. This advancement is a massive step for the vaping community since the higher nicotine levels, and the instant rush you get from nicotine salts will help immensely in quitting cigarettes. Some may argue that nic salts are more effective in fighting cravings than the other devices in the market.
  • You don’t need a powerful device: Nicotine salt e-liquids are best with low wattage (non-sub-ohm) devices.
  • Nicotine salt E-Liquid has a longer shelf-life: Nicotine salts are more stable than freebase nicotine, which means that nicotine salt e-juice will last longer in storage without the nicotine degrading.
  • Smoother tasting and less nicotine bite: Nicotine salt can create a better vaping experience in general for those who want to vape at higher nicotine levels. The throat hit will not be as harsh compared to the freebase nicotine at the same standards.
  • Use Less E-liquid: Because of the high nicotine levels and better absorption, you will not need to consume as much e-juice. Less vapor production is required and can be a big plus for someone who is looking for a more low-profile device that works arguably better for your nicotine satisfaction
